The primary responsibility of the Senior Service Design Architect is to execute the relevant business unit strategy through the development of sustainable, scalable, best practice service offers. Senior Service Design Architects work with Service Offer / Portfolio Management to define and scope new services and service capabilities. They interact with key stakeholders including Sales, Delivery, Platform and our business clients, to ensure that the design of services will meet the real needs of clients across a global marketplace.

Designs, develops and manages activities for a specific product or group of products from product definition and planning through production, release, and end of life. Serves as the central resource with design, process, architecture, test, and commercials (cost recovery) as the product(s) move to production and delivery. Involvement lasts throughout all stages of a product’s lifecycle including modifications, upgrades and maintenance of the product or product line.

Key Roles and Responsibilities:
• Design and development of paper prototypes for review with clients and stakeholders to ensure scope and definition is feasible and viable.
• Documenting Internal Service Definitions for new service offers and service capabilities.
• Facilitating ideation and design workshops to validate needs, and identify solution designs at a process, platform an organisation level.
• Coordinating with other architects, designers and subject matter experts responsible for detailed solution designs.
• Ensuring that designs meet the common and specific design principles to be applied to a service.
• Leverage best practices in design thinking, scaled agile, ITIL, security – to design best-of-breed service solutions.
• Conceptualise designs by conducting detailed analysis of service design and architecture frameworks, to ensure the design is fit for purpose and meets client requirements.
• Analyse pre-sales concepts and influence design decisions to ensure that they are operable, maintainable, scalable and robust through an end to end lifecycle.
• Plan design activities in detail, making sure that all relevant aspects and client requirements are considered during service design, specifies any technical infrastructure to be created, as well as required organisational changes.
• Responsible for producing and maintaining all design documentation including blueprints and produce a service design model which is delivered to the transition phase and contains all the necessary details for all phases of the life cycle.
• Build out service cost models that reflect all cost aspect of the service constructs (incl. vendor agreements, licencing, support models, infrastructure etc.)
• Assesses architecture components and validates and verifies technical models to ensure risks are minimised and technical service designs are rolled out within the agreed service levels (SLA’s) and operating levels (OLA’s) and are fit for purpose.
• Share their expertise to the larger service development organisation on design thinking and scaled agile frameworks.
